Kamikaze Commitment Strategy
Share
A strategy of extreme dedication and resource allocation toward a singular goal, exemplified through MrBeast's approach to YouTube content creation.
Core Elements of Kamikaze Commitment
-
Complete reinvestment of profits back into content
- Takes all revenue and puts it into next videos
- Willing to operate with zero profit margin
- Scales up production value as revenue grows ($1.5M per video)
-
Singular focus on one goal
- Stopped paying attention to anything outside YouTube at age 15
- No distractions from main mission
- Studies human behavior research to improve craft
- Works 7 days a week until burnout
Operational Characteristics
-
Extreme resource allocation
- Multiple production teams working simultaneously
- Maintains 24/7 personal runner/assistant
- Willing to spend whatever necessary to achieve vision
- Ignores traditional business constraints
-
Intensity in execution
- No regular work schedule - works until tired
- Takes breaks only when completely burnt out
- Doesn't follow normal rules or limitations
- Solutions-oriented (offering $1M insurance to access facilities)
Why It's Hard to Compete Against
-
Competitor advantages
- Willing to operate at zero profit margin
- Can beat others on price and value
- Compounds advantages over time
- Reinvests 100% of sponsorship money
-
Personal cost
- Not sustainable for most people
- Requires sacrificing work-life balance
- Not compatible with normal lifestyle
- May lead to burnout or personal challenges
Key Insight
This strategy is extremely effective but comes at a high personal cost - it's not about being the most talented, but being willing to commit resources and energy at an unsustainable level that others won't match.
